Renaissance Woman: A Sourcebook : Constructions of Femininity in EnglandKate Aughterson Psychology Press, 1995 - 316 sayfa Renaissance Woman: A Sourcebook is an invaluable collection of accounts of women and femininity in early modern England. The volume is divided thematically into nine sections, each with an accessible introduction, notes on sources and an annotated bibliography. The sections are: |
